Precision Signal Conditioning for High Resolution Industrial Applications

INTRODUCTION
Industrial measurement and control systems often need to
interface to sensors while operating in noisy environments.
Because sensors typically generate very small electrical signals,
extracting their output from the noise can be challenging.
Applying signal conditioning techniques, such as amplification
and filtering, can aid in the extraction of the signal because
these techniques increase the sensitivity of the system. The
signal can then be scaled and shifted to take full advantage of
high performance ADCs.
This application note introduces a general-purpose precision
signal conditioning front end that can close the gap between
sensors and high resolution ADCs. The circuit is analyzed to
find its noise contribution, ambient noise rejection, and ability
to perform highly sensitive measurements.
